SALUTE TO STEPHEN KUKENSIS
WHEREAS, On September 21,2010, Stephen Kukensis, an outstanding citizen and member of his community, became a hero; and
WHEREAS Stephen Kukensis, a Foster Ave. Beach concession stand operator, heard screams from the beach-house rest room 20 to 30 feet away from his place of business just as he was opening for the day. He quickly determined there was no time to call the police so he rushed into the restroom to find a man apparently sexually assaulting a woman in one of the rest room stalls; and
WHEREAS, Stephen Kukensis forced his way into the stall and pulled the offender off of the woman. The perpetrator punched him and appeared to reach for a knife or gun but turned away instead and fled the scene; and
WHEREAS, When approached by another man as he left the rest room, the assailant said that he was with the FBI, but the man didn't believe him and followed on a bike as he proceeded to walk south along the beach and was able to point out the attacker to police; and
WHEREAS, The Honorable Mary Ann Smith, Alderman of the 48th Ward has apprised this august body of the heroism of Stephen Kukensis who put himself in harms way for the sake of a stranger; now therefore
BE IT RESOLVED That we, the Mayor and members of the City Council of the City of Chicago, gathered here this 9th Day of February, 2011 AD, do hereby salute Stephen Kukensis for his valorous and extraordinary action and commend him for his exemplary deed.
B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ED That a suitable copy of this resolution be prepared and presented to Stephen Kukensis.
